What is House Rekeying?
House rekeying is the procedure of changing the internal elements of a lock so that it can be run by a new set of keys. Essentially, the old secrets will no longer work, although the lock will stay in place. This service can be supplied by locksmiths and is an exceptional way to improve security without the cost of replacing the whole locking mechanism.

Rekeying a house generally includes a couple of specific actions. Below is a basic summary of the procedure:

Assessment: A qualified locksmith will examine the type of locks that require to be rekeyed and supply a quote.

Disassembly: The locksmith will get rid of the lock cylinder from the door, which contains the necessary parts to be rekeyed.

Pin Replacement: The locksmith will change the old pins in the lock cylinder with brand-new pins that match the new secrets. Each pin corresponds to a particular depth in the new key, making sure compatibility.

Reassembly: Once the brand-new pins remain in place, the locksmith will reassemble the lock cylinder and reattach it to the door.

Checking: After rekeying, the locksmith will test the lock to guarantee that it operates smoothly and securely with the new key.

Final Checks: The locksmith might provide to examine other locks in your home and advise more security procedures if required.

The cost of rekeying service can differ depending on a number of elements, such as the kind of locks, the number of locks being rekeyed, and the locksmith's charges. Below is a price variety that house owners can anticipate:
Lock TypeTypical Cost (GBP)Standard Door Lock₤ 15 - ₤ 30 eachDeadbolts₤ 20 - ₤ 40 eachHigh-Security Locks₤ 40 - ₤ 100 eachMulti-Point Locks₤ 90 - ₤ 200 eachNote:
These rates are estimates and can vary by region and locksmith service. It's advisable to get a quote before proceeding.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)Q1: How frequently should I rekey my house?
A: It is recommended to rekey your locks whenever there is a modification in tenancy, and it's excellent practice to rekey your home every couple of years for added security.
Q2: Can I rekey my locks myself?
A: Rekeying can be an intricate process that needs particular tools and knowledge. It is extremely recommended to employ a professional locksmith to guarantee proper rekeying.
Q3: What type of locks can be rekeyed?
A: Most pin-tumbler locks, including standard Residential Door Locksmith locks and deadbolts, can be rekeyed. Nevertheless, specific high-security locks might need unique procedures.
Q4: How long does the rekeying process take?
A: The entire rekeying procedure normally takes in between 15 minutes to an hour, depending on the variety of locks being rekeyed and the type of locks included.
Q5: Will rekeying my locks change the look of the locks?
A: No, rekeying does not impact the appearance of the locks. It just changes the internal parts.
